Pros

Our franchise is probably one of the largest globally (a completely unfounded assumption, but all 8 London stores are part of Concept Living Ltd Franchise) Our Franchise owner is a talented and inspirational woman with absolute passion and amazing energy for her business. You can make a mint out of commission if you sell well... the commission structure is excellent and staff bonuses and rewards are fantastic. The Directors and the Owner are all approachable and smart people, good at their different, specific duties always on call via mobile to offer support whenever you need it! This company is always striving to improve.. and just gets better every year. Customers of our Franchise receive second-to-non customer service, with ANY issue dealt with sympathetically and efficiently until the customer is completely happy with the resolution. The Owner/Directors throw brilliant Christmas/Summer parties for staff every year Good staff discount on products Very team orientated... competitiveness is managed and rewarded positively so there is not a dog-eat-dog mentality

Cons

In amongst all the highly talented (and gorgeous/fashion conscious) staff you can feel overlooked and unrewarded as an individual... (which is usually offset by the rewards you receive as a team) The basic pay is low... so if you are in a struggling store it can be depressing, but you have to be very self motivated to bring in business You work EVERY SINGLE WEEKEND God sends. That's the hardest part of all... but you do have holiday entitlement you can use on weekends

Pros

Turn-key furniture franchise business with support from the franchisor in marketing, sales, training, and best practices.

Cons

Not a proven profitable business model for franchisees with low margins, high costs and perceived value of product not in sync with retail prices. The franchisor focus is not in dealer profitability.
